2. Safety Instructions

WARNING: Failure to follow these safety instructions may result in fire, electric shock, or other injuries.

  • Do not exceed the maximum load capacity of the power strip. Refer to the specifications section for details.
  • This power strip is designed for indoor use only. Do not expose it to moisture, rain, or extreme temperatures.
  • Do not connect multiple power strips in series.
  • Ensure the power strip is fully plugged into a grounded wall outlet.
  • Keep out of reach of children.
  • Do not open or modify the power strip. Repairs should only be performed by qualified personnel.
  • Unplug the power strip from the wall outlet when not in use or before cleaning.

4. Setup

  1. Unpack: Carefully remove the power strip from its packaging.
  2. Placement: Place the power strip on a stable, dry surface, away from heat sources and direct sunlight. Ensure adequate ventilation.
  3. Connect to Wall Outlet: Plug the power strip's main plug into a properly installed and grounded wall outlet.
  4. Connect Devices: Plug your electrical devices into the available sockets on the power strip. Ensure that the total power consumption of all connected devices does not exceed the maximum load capacity.

5. Operating

The Sygonix SY-4891004 power strip features a master on/off switch that controls power to all six sockets simultaneously.

  • To turn on: Press the illuminated switch to the 'ON' (I) position. The switch will light up, indicating that power is supplied to the sockets.
  • To turn off: Press the illuminated switch to the 'OFF' (O) position. The light on the switch will turn off, cutting power to all connected devices.

Always turn off the power strip when not in use or when connecting/disconnecting devices to prevent accidental power surges or electric shock.

6. Maintenance

  • Cleaning: Disconnect the power strip from the wall outlet before cleaning. Use a soft, dry cloth to wipe the surface. Do not use liquid cleaners or abrasive materials.
  • Inspection: Regularly inspect the power strip and its cable for any signs of damage, such as cuts, fraying, or discoloration. If damage is found, discontinue use immediately and replace the unit.
  • Storage: When not in use for extended periods, store the power strip in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ight and moisture.

7. Troubleshooting

No power to connected devices:

  • Ensure the power strip's on/off switch is in the 'ON' position and illuminated.
  • Check if the power strip's main plug is securely inserted into a working wall outlet.
  • Verify that the wall outlet itself is receiving power (e.g., by plugging in another device directly).
  • Check if the total power consumption of connected devices exceeds the power strip's maximum load. Disconnect some devices if necessary.
  • Inspect the power strip and its cable for any visible damage. If damaged, do not use.

If the issue persists after performing these checks, contact customer support for assistance.

8. Specifications

Feature Detail
Brand Sygonix
Model SY-4891004
Number of Sockets 6 (Grounded)
Integrated Switch Yes
Product Dimensions 33 x 5.4 x 4.4 cm
Weight 2 kg
Batteries Included No
Batteries Required No
